Bottle. Pours gold with a small white head. The nose on this is similar to the Celis Raspberry (minus the raspberries) and the Celis White - grainy, yeasty, spicy and slightly fruity. This leans more towards pepper than the others. The grains and yeast are also a bit more subdued as well. Some dried fruit notes in this as well. The taste bring the spices out a bit more and it’s solid peppery notes, light flowery flavors, dried fruit (pear, soft banana), yeast and wheat/grains. Body is light and slightly effervescent. Finishes with more spices, grains, subtle fruit notes, and yeast.

Made a good appearance, poured a slightly hazy pale straw golden with a foamy white that settled into a thin bubbly lacing, good carbonation. Had a nose of herds and coriander spices, dry yeasty with a sweet wheat maltiness. A crisp and smooth lightish medium bodied mouthfeel, above average drinkability. Herbal and coriander spiciness, a light orange zestiness, grainy and sweet wheat malty, the alcohol is softly spicy and provides a low warmth in the palate, a subtle dry yeastiness and a dry malty, yeasty and lemony finish. The alcohol is masked well enough to make this a bit dangerous. A decent Grand Cru, I still prefer Allagash, but this is tasty and quaffable.
